J.S Kashmiri First Grade Saffron consists of the dried red stigmas of Crocus sativus, hand-harvested from the Pampora region in Kashmir’s valleys. This grade is distinguished by its deep crimson colour, potent aroma and strong flavour profile, with the threads measuring approximately 25-30 mm in length. The spice is supplied as whole stigma threads, free from additives or preservatives, and is packed in airtight containers to preserve its volatile compounds and prevent moisture absorption.
The saffron is classified as organic tier, with a typical moisture content of under 10% and a crocin content (colouring strength) that meets or exceeds the ISO 3632 Category I standard for premium grades. Kashmir’s high-altitude soil and climate contribute to a typical safranal content (aroma) of 30-50 mg per 100g and picrocrocin (bitterness) of 70-120, values that are standard for first-grade saffron from this origin. The threads retain their integrity under standard culinary temperatures, ensuring consistent performance in both liquid and dry applications.
This saffron is sourced by importers in the food and beverage, pharmaceutical and cosmetic sectors, where its colour, aroma and medicinal properties are critical. Bulk buyers typically request confirmation of ISO 3632 testing for crocin, safranal and picrocrocin levels, as well as moisture and foreign matter percentages. The product is traded under standard export packaging of 1g to 1kg airtight containers, with larger bulk options available. Buyers should verify the harvest year and storage conditions, as saffron deteriorates under exposure to light, heat or humidity.

Before placing an order, verify the supplier’s ability to provide ISO 3632 test reports for crocin, safranal, and picrocrocin, as these are critical for confirming the saffron’s grade and origin. Request a sample to assess the thread length, colour intensity, and aroma, which should align with the typical values for Kashmiri First Grade Saffron. Confirm the harvest year, as fresher saffron retains higher potency and colouring strength.
Discuss logistics details such as packaging, which should be airtight and suitable for preserving the saffron’s volatile compounds during transit. Clarify Incoterms, with FOB or CIF being common for bulk exports, and agree on payment terms that protect both parties. Lead times may vary depending on the harvest season, so confirm availability and production schedules with the supplier.
Quality checks should include visual inspection for thread integrity, colour consistency, and absence of foreign matter. Request a certificate of analysis (COA) for moisture content, crocin, safranal, and picrocrocin levels to ensure compliance with ISO 3632 standards. Inspect the packaging for airtight seals and proper labelling, and consider third-party inspection services for large orders to verify authenticity and quality.
